In this mini-solo episode, I discuss practical and actionable ways to avoid burnout! In the legal industry, our jobs can be very demanding at times and I think it’s better to try and avoid burnout than pretend like it won’t happen if we just ignore the signs! In summary, know your priorities, make a list and really be mindful of managing your time! “Quit Quitting” is not an option for many of us running our own businesses, so be proactive with your mental health!
